TSTET Exam

The Telangana State Teacher Eligibility Test TSTET Exam is an examination conducted in the Indian state of Telangana to determine the eligibility of individuals to teach in the government schools of the state. The test is conducted by the Telangana Education Department and is conducted twice a year. The TSTET exam is conducted in two papers—Paper 1 for candidates aspiring to teach classes 1 to 5 and Paper 2 for candidates aspiring to teach classes 6 to 8.

TSTET Exam Pattern

Paper 1

Subject No. of Questions Max. Marks 
 Child Development & Pedagogy 30 30 
 Language I (Telugu/Urdu/Tamil) 30 30 
 Language II (English) 30 30 
 Mathematics 30 30 
 Environmental Studies 30 30 

 Paper 2

Subject No. of Questions Max. Marks 
 Child Development & Pedagogy 30 30 
 Language I (Telugu/Urdu/Tamil) 30 30 
 Language II (English) 30 30 
 Mathematics and Science (For Mathematics and Science Teacher) 60 60 
 Social Studies/Social Science (For Social Studies/Social Science Teacher) 60 60 

 TSTET Syllabus

The syllabus for the TSTET exam is broadly divided into two parts—Paper 1 and Paper 2. For Paper 1, the syllabus includes topics from Child Development and Pedagogy, Language I (Telugu/Urdu/Tamil), Language II (English), Mathematics and Environmental Studies. For Paper 2, the syllabus includes topics from Child Development and Pedagogy, Language I (Telugu/Urdu/Tamil), Language II (English), Mathematics and Science (for Mathematics and Science Teachers) and Social Studies/Social Science (for Social Studies/Social Science Teachers).

Paper 1: Child Development and Pedagogy: Learning and Pedagogy, Understanding Children with Special Needs, Concept of Inclusive Education, Development of Learner. Language I (Telugu/Urdu/Tamil): Unseen Passages, Comprehension and Retell Lecture, Reading Comprehension. Language II (English): Unseen Passages, Comprehension and Retell Lecture, Reading Comprehension. Mathematics: Number System, Algebra, Geometry, Mensuration, Statistics and Probability. Environmental Studies: The Living World, The World of Plants, The World of Animals, Our Environment, Our Health and Hygiene.

Paper 2: Child Development and Pedagogy: Learning and Pedagogy, Understanding Children with Special Needs, Concept of Inclusive Education, Development of Learner. Language I (Telugu/Urdu/Tamil): Unseen Passages, Comprehension and Retell Lecture, Reading Comprehension. Language II (English): Unseen Passages, Comprehension and Retell Lecture, Reading Comprehension. Mathematics and Science (for Mathematics and Science Teachers): Number System, Algebra, Geometry, Mensuration, Statistics and Probability, Physical Science, Life Science. Social Studies/Social Science (for Social Studies/Social Science Teachers): History, Geography, Political Science, Economics.
